Director, Technology - The Jason ProjectNational Geographic Society Jun 2009 - Dec 2010Washington, Dc, UsSupported the mission of The JASON Project via a series of positions of increasing responsibility while it was under the direct control of National Geographic. JASON is a 501c3 non-profit with the mission of improving Science, Technology, Engineering and Math (STEM) education by connecting students and their teachers to real scientists, explorers and technical professionals. The connections JASON created for children and K-12 educators consisted of full multimedia curriculum, live interactive events, live-streaming of real expeditions, citizen science, teacher professional development, and more.- Managed system engineers, software developers and content/QA personnel, ranging from 5 to 11 team members over this time period- Developed and managed technology-related and live-programming-related budgets- Developed and implemented strategies for internal technology and client-facing technology products, such as cloud migrations, tablet-optimization, game development and Flash conversion, etc.- Participated in JASON board meetings as needed.- Led system engineering lead design and implementation of an award-winning platform that evolved JASON from an annual expedition model to an “evergreen” model with an expanding resource set and year-round interaction. This system included alignment and search of all resources by a wide variety of educational alignment frameworks, including state, national and international frameworks.- Planned and completed a move from a colocation web infrastructure model to a cloud-based model, cutting costs by more than half while increasing scalability and redundancy.- Moved from Microsoft Exchange Server on-site to Google Apps cloud services.- Worked in a mixed-platform environment with Windows and Linux operating systems; .NET applications and PHP/Drupal open source applications; MS SQL, MySQL and Oracle databases, and Amazon and Microsoft Azure cloud services. -
